1) enable the input core and keyboard support in the input menu.
2) In the character menu select PS/2 port support and i8042 aux+kbd
controller. Their are hooks for other types of PS/2 "clones" on other
platforms.
3) You have 3 different devices to select from. I don't think I have to
explain them.
XT keyboard.
AT and PS/2 keyboards
PS/2 mouse
